Great question! Research gaps are areas in a particular field where there is a lack of sufficient information or where existing research has overlooked certain aspects. Identifying these gaps is crucial because it helps researchers focus their efforts on areas that need more exploration. For example, if you're studying climate change, a research gap might be the impact of microplastics on marine ecosystems, which hasn't been extensively studied yet. Filling these gaps can lead to groundbreaking discoveries and advancements in the field.

Not quite, but reading is definitely a crucial first step. One effective method is to thoroughly review the literature. When you read articles, pay close attention to the literature review sections. Authors often highlight areas where more research is needed. For instance, a study on renewable energy might mention that while solar panels are efficient, there's a lack of research on their long-term environmental impact. This is a clear indication of a potential gap.

Absolutely! The discussion section is a goldmine for identifying gaps. Authors often discuss the limitations of their study and suggest areas for future research. For example, if a study on mental health treatments concludes that more research is needed to understand the effectiveness of cognitive-behavioral therapy in diverse populations, that's a clear gap. By critically analyzing these sections, you can pinpoint areas that need further exploration.

Great question! Critical thinking is essential. Ask yourself: What assumptions are the authors making? Are there any biases in the study? What questions are left unanswered? For example, if a study on a new drug only includes a small, homogeneous sample, you might think, 'What about the drug's effectiveness in a more diverse population?' This kind of questioning can help you identify gaps that the authors might have overlooked.

One common pitfall is assuming that a gap exists just because you can't find information on a topic. It's important to conduct a thorough literature search to ensure that the gap is real and not just a lack of your own knowledge. Another pitfall is focusing too narrowly. Sometimes, gaps can be found in broader contexts, so it's important to keep an open mind. Lastly, don't overlook the importance of validation. Once you identify a potential gap, discuss it with experts to ensure it's a viable research area.

Once you've identified a gap, the next step is to formulate a research question or hypothesis. For example, if you've found a gap in the impact of climate change on urban infrastructure, you might ask, 'How does rising sea level affect the structural integrity of buildings in coastal cities?' From there, design your study to address this gap. This could involve conducting experiments, surveys, or literature reviews. The key is to clearly articulate how your research will fill the gap and contribute to the field.
